This document is a motion filed by the Bipartisan Legal Advisory Group of the United States House of Representatives seeking clarification on a court docket entry, additional pages for a reply to a motion to dismiss, and leave to file a sur-reply in opposition to a plaintiff\'s motion for summary judgment. It includes details about the plaintiff\'s opposition to specific requests and mentions the involvement of various legal counsels.

How to fill out intervenor-defendants motion for clarification

Illustration

How to fill out intervenor-defendants motion for clarification

01
Begin with the court's title and case number at the top of the motion.
02
Identify yourself as the intervenor-defendant and include your contact information.
03
Clearly state the purpose of the motion for clarification in the introduction.
04
Provide a factual background relevant to the motion, outlining the context of the case.
05
Specify the areas of the court's previous decision that require clarification.
06
Cite any applicable rules or laws that support your request for clarification.
07
Clearly articulate your requests for clarification in numbered paragraphs.
08
Include any supporting documentation or evidence that bolsters your request.
09
Conclude with a request for a hearing, if necessary, and sign the document.
10
File the motion with the court clerk and serve all relevant parties.

An intervenor-defendant's motion for clarification is a formal request made by a party who has intervened in a legal case to seek clarification from the court on specific issues or rulings that may be ambiguous or unclear.
Typically, the intervenor-defendant, who is a party that has joined an ongoing legal proceeding to protect their interests, is required to file the motion for clarification.
To fill out an intervenor-defendant's motion for clarification, one must include the case caption, introduce themselves as the intervenor-defendant, state the specific sections of the ruling requiring clarification, provide points of confusion, and request the desired clarification from the court.
The purpose of this motion is to ensure that the intervenor-defendant fully understands the court's ruling and to prevent misunderstandings that could affect the party's rights and obligations in the case.
The motion must report the case name, docket number, details of the ruling in question, specific parts needing clarification, and the legal basis for the motion.
